Output 568590aabddb8794d9131a407611200c844ecd0fe3ca9cdaefb45ca401c93859:2

value
39186800
script pubkey
OP_0 OP_PUSHBYTES_20 5111ec64e303275259e9a52f208770e1cc6173db
address
ltc1q2yg7ce8rqvn4yk0f55hjppmsu8xxzu7mjt8pd3
transaction
568590aabddb8794d9131a407611200c844ecd0fe3ca9cdaefb45ca401c93859
spent
true